About Moving to Templeton

Moving to Templeton, Massachusetts means a housing market with a median home price of around $545K and 33 homes currently for sale. Homes here sell in about 65 days on average.

Templeton is currently a balanced market. Buyers generally have time to tour and negotiate.

Owning in Templeton also means a FY2025 residential property tax rate of $12.12 per $1,000 of assessed value — worth factoring into your monthly budget alongside the mortgage.
